- The distance between Punta Arenas, Chile and Rockford, Il, Usa is approximately 10,730 km or 6,668 mi.
- To reach Punta Arenas in this distance one would set out from Rockford, Il bearing 169.1° or S and follow the great circles arc to approach Punta Arenas bearing 166.5° or SSE .
- Punta Arenas has a subpolar oceanic climate (Cfc) whereas Rockford, Il has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a).
- The average temperature is 2.8 °C (5°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 21.2 °C (38.2°F) less in Punta Arenas.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 545.9 mm (21.5 in) less which is equivalent to 545.9 l/m² (13.4 US gal/ft²) or 5,459,000 l/ha (583,603 US gal/ac) less. About 2/5 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 11.4° lower in Punta Arenas than in Rockford, Il.
